What does star stand for?
star stands for "Significant Technological Achievement In Research"
How to abbreviate "Significant Technological Achievement In Research"?
"Significant Technological Achievement In Research" can be abbreviated as star
What is the meaning of star abbreviation?
The meaning of star abbreviation is "Significant Technological Achievement In Research"
What does star mean?
star as abbreviation means "Significant Technological Achievement In Research"